Fasal Bio Secures €7 Million for Sustainable Raw Materials
Zagreb-based Fasal Bio has secured €7 million to innovate sustainable raw materials, aiming to replace traditional plastics.

Investment in Sustainable Innovation

Zagreb-based Fasal Bio has successfully secured €7 million in funding to innovate in the field of sustainable materials. This investment aims to replace conventional plastics with renewable raw materials, addressing pressing environmental concerns associated with plastic waste.

About Fasal Bio

Fasal Bio is at the forefront of developing bio-based alternatives that promise to revolutionize material usage across various industries. With the growing global emphasis on sustainability, their mission aligns perfectly with the urgent need for eco-friendly solutions.

Funding Details and Future Plans

The €7 million funding round was led by notable investors who recognize the potential impact of Fasal Bio‘s innovations. This capital will be utilized to expand their research and development capabilities, allowing for the creation of advanced materials that not only meet industry standards but also contribute positively to the environment.

Environmental Impact

The initiative to replace plastics with renewable resources is a significant step towards reducing the carbon footprint and mitigating climate change. With increasing regulations against single-use plastics, Fasal Bio is strategically positioned to offer viable alternatives that comply with these new standards.

Looking Ahead

As Fasal Bio embarks on this ambitious journey, the company aims to set a benchmark in the renewable materials sector. Their innovative approach not only promises to disrupt traditional practices but also inspires other startups to explore sustainable solutions.

Conclusion

With this latest funding, Fasal Bio is poised to make significant strides in the fight against plastic pollution, demonstrating that sustainable innovation is both feasible and necessary in today’s world.
